Plainwell visit scheduled for Mobile Branch Office

Contact:  (Media Contact) Kelly Chesney 517-373-2520
Agency: Secretary of State


Image of Mobile Office

MAY 31, 2006

Secretary of State Terri Lynn Land today announced that the Mobile Branch Office will be in Allegan County to serve customers in the Plainwell area on June 14 - 15.

The facility is a full-service Secretary of State branch office and is accessible to the disability community. It is hauled statewide on a 24-foot trailer.

It will be at City Hall, 141 North Main. Hours are 9 a.m. to 4 p.m. both days.

"This is a convenient way for area customers to take care of business," Land said.

"I encourage residents to take advantage of this opportunity."

Following its visit to Plainwell, the Mobile Branch Office will be in Elsie, Westphalia and Dearborn Heights. The Mobile Branch Office has logged more than 100,000 miles since it first hit the road nearly nine years ago.

Land encourages all customers who have Internet access to check out the department’s online services at www.Michigan.gov/sos before visiting any branch office. For example, license tabs and watercraft registrations can be renewed online. Browsing the site will help customers determine requirements before they go to an office.
